National Service Officer Salary in the United States

How much does a National Service Officer make in the United States? The salary range for a National Service Officer job is from $49,067 to $62,075 per year in the United States. States with Higher Salaries for National Service Officer

The five states where National Service Officer jobs get higher salaries in the United States are: District of Columbia, California, Massachusetts, Washington, and New Jersey. Compared with the average salary of a National Service Officer in the United States, the state of District of Columbia with the highest job income for this job. The second and third states are California and Massachusetts respectively. The high or low salary paid to National Service Officer by the US has a greater relationship with the demand for jobs and the cost of living.

What Does a National Service Officer Do?

AMVETS’ National Service Officers (NSO) are known for their expert assistance helping veterans file claims with the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) for VA benefits.
